Drive by Shooting Results in Homicide

"Drive by Shooting Results in Homicide"

 

Los Angeles: On Sunday, October 26, 2003, at about 3:30 am., the victim 21 year-old Julio Nunez and a companion were sitting in Nunez’s vehicle in the 4900 block of August Street. The suspects drove up to Nunez’s vehicle then drove away. A short time later, the suspect’s vehicle returned. One suspect got out of the car and approached Nunez’s vehicle and fired multiple times through the driver’s door.

Nunez and his companion drove away from the scene to a gas station located in the 3700 block of south La Brea Avenue. Los Angeles City Fire Department paramedics responded and pronounced Nunez dead at the scene.

During a follow-up investigation, one suspect was identified as 20 year-old Akim Azee Ammad. Southwest Homicide Detectives arrested Ammad for Murder, 187(A) PC.
